LuckyT Posted September 1, 2014 Share Posted September 1, 2014 (edited) Hey . Can you help me? My script is blocking and i dont know why. It not has any error when i am executing it but it's blocking after writing something in a GUICtrlCreateInput. expandcollapse popup#Region Include #include <GUIConstantsEx.au3> #include <MsgBoxConstants.au3> #include <WindowsConstants.au3> #EndRegion #Region HotKeys HotKeySet('{F1}','coord') HotkeySet('{F2}','stop') #EndRegion #Region Func Func coord() GUICreate("Write the word:", 320, 120, @DesktopWidth / 2 - 160, @DesktopHeight / 2 - 45, -1, $WS_EX_ACCEPTFILES) Local $idFile = GUICtrlCreateInput("", 10, 5, 300, 20) GUICtrlSetState(-1, $GUI_DROPACCEPTED) Local $idBtn = GUICtrlCreateButton("Ok", 40, 75, 60, 20) GUISetState(@SW_SHOW) While 1 Switch GUIGetMsg() Case $GUI_EVENT_CLOSE ExitLoop Case $idBtn ExitLoop EndSwitch WEnd Local $data = GUICtrlRead($idFile) Local $aPos = MouseGetPos() FileWriteLine("txt.txt","MouseMove ("& $aPos[0] & ", " & $apos[1] & ") ;"&$data) EndFunc Func stop() Exit EndFunc #EndRegion While 1 Sleep (200) WEnd Edited September 1, 2014 by LuckyT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Solution BrewManNH Posted September 1, 2014 Solution Share Posted September 1, 2014 It's not blocking, it's executing the function, then exiting it. You need to delete the GUI after you read from the Input control, right now it's just leaving it there so if you hit F1 again the script opens a new GUI on top of the old one. Use GUIDelete() after you read the input. If I posted any code, assume that code was written using the latest release version unless stated otherwise.
